Synopsis
In "Talks on Heraclitus," Osho explores the profound insights of the Greek mystic, emphasizing that true harmony emerges from opposition and discourse. The book contrasts Aristotle's logical truths with Heraclitus' experiential understanding, inviting readers to embrace change as a pathway to inner peace. Through these meditative reflections, Osho illuminates the deeper essence of existence and the unity found within life's contradictions.
